Lever vs lever

Are you wondering which one is the best replacement upvc door handle? It's not an easy decision however, knowing the distinctions between pad and lever handles will aid you in making the right choice.

Lever/pad door handles offer greater security than traditional handles. They feature the same features as levers, however, a pad is placed at the end of the lever to prevent the door from opening without a key.

Lever/pad handle can be inline or offset. This is a little more difficult as you need to make sure that the screws are in the correct placed.

A lever is a horizontal piece of hardware typically made of plastic or metal. It's similar to a knob , but much more user-friendly. Unlike a doorknob, a lever does not require a strong grip making it much easier to use for older and arthritis sufferers.

While a doorknob may be an essential item, a lever is the best option when you want to lock your door. A lever can be used to lock multiple points including your front door.

If you decide to replace the handles on your old ones with new ones, you'll need to take the right measurements. You will have to be aware of the PZ (Position Zone), the screw/to-screw and the overall length.

The PZ is the most efficient of the three. It's measured from the middle of the keyhole, to the centre of the handle. The handle's length and the top screw can also be located below.

Offset vs. inline

There are two types of door handles: offset and inline. The main difference between them is that inline handles operate from one spindle whereas offset handles operate from two spindles. Both handles are available in a variety of sizes and finishes. They are usually used on uPVC doors and are found in numerous places.

To pick the appropriate handle, you need to be aware of the dimensions of your current door. This includes the overall length, the screw to screw distance, and PZ dimension. Lever/pad

Lever/pad door handles are installed on doors with split follower locks. The handle is equipped with an internal lever which operates independently of the pad on the outside. This feature gives you additional security.

These handles are weather-resistant and long-lasting. These handles are often made from zinc alloy. It is essential to pick the right size handle.

If you are replacing your door handles or installing new ones, it is important to select the proper size. One of the most useful measurements is the PZ dimension. This measure is the distance between the keyhole's center and the handle's centre.

Another important measurement is the screw-to screw dimension. This measurement can be used to determine the right screws to install. It is also helpful to measure the length of the backplate.
